A rotting corpse was discovered inside a Bronx apartment Wednesday, after a foul stench had started to linger in the building.

A man was found with a fatal stab wound to his chest at 1006 Longview Ave., when construction workers noticed a horrible smell while performing renovations, according to the building’s landlord. 

Police responded to a 911 call around 1:20 p.m. and found the unidentified adult male.

Cops and cleanup crews in full protective gear were later seen going in and out of the building, and the man’s body was transported out on a gurney.

EMS pronounced him dead at the scene.

No arrests have been made, and the investigation remains ongoing.
